Red Dwarfs Can Be Magnetically Intense

Magnetic mini-stars.

Despite their small size, many red dwarfs generate strong magnetic fields due to their fully convective interiors. These fields can be thousands of times stronger than the Sun’s.

Why This Matters

Strong magnetic fields drive stellar flares and affect nearby planetary atmospheres.

It also influences our understanding of stellar magnetism in low-mass stars.
